I would like to know if a radar sensor (chrome flesh pg. 81) is considered a sensor function that could be housed in a cyberlimb, as per the rules in core 445-446.

It has capacity so yes it can be installed in things that take capacity. GMs are free to restrict what a particular item can be installed in as there is no RAW. It would be a huge mess to try and spell out what can get installed where so it's left to the GMs.

I would say no. It's not described as a Sensor Function in Chrome Flesh, which is the necessary term to be included as part of a Sensor Array or Single Sensor.

If installed in a cyberlimb you'd need to adjust the 3D map in relation to your head, constantly keeping track of your cyberlimb and your head either through gyroscopes or RFID tags. Probably both. I'd probably rule that it takes up an extra point of capacity if installed in a limb.
